Store stamps on endpapers.That annoying Dutchman Everard van Tijlen had rubbed Charity Dawson the wrong way from almost the first moment they met, and things didn't imporove at all as they saw more and more of each other. It was work, not romance, that threw them together, both in England and Holland, and as he was a very distinguished doctor and she only a humble member of the nursing staff. Charity was more or less obliged to put up with his overbearing ways and sarcastic remarks. But at one point she was stung to retort, I hope you will believe me when I say I dislike you more than anyone else I know! Perhaps it was just as well that he didn't take her words too seriously!
